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
915 50516572666 7858810
968687046 345937143 31523677
968687046 345937143 31523677
6582 88861942 4881
All about undefined
Interested in learning more?
968687046 345937143 31523677
6582 88861942 4881
See more
0056738 301183 92926618925
63031186 25542406 948 431948
See more
67643 572
1298 404911815 57 90412537
See more